On 5 May 1975, there was a head-on collision that claimed two lives on the Doyle drive approach to the Golden Gate Bridge: drivers Jose A. Mancilla, 23, of Colma, and Herbert Thomas, 53, of San Rafael. Thomas' wife, Patricia, 43, and Mancilla's passenger, Ramon Gonzalez, 29, were taken to hospitals.
According to the article, "The treacherous drive has claimed many lives, including ten persons killed in a single head-on collision in July, 1970."
Source: San Francisco Chronicle, 6 May 1975, page 1.
